Dimapur: Lok Bhavan Kohima commemorates the foundation day of Rajasthan on Saturday with governor Nand Kishore Yadav describing Rajasthan as the “Land of Kings” that symbolises courage, honour and royal heritage.
Extending warm greetings to the people of Rajasthan and members of the Rajasthan community residing in Nagaland on the occasion, Yadav referred to the state’s iconic forts, vibrant traditions, folk arts and the enduring legacy of valour represented by figures such as Maharana Pratap.
“Celebrating Rajasthan Divas in Nagaland holds special significance, as both states, though geographically distant, share deep-rooted traditions, strong community values and a spirit of resilience,” the governor said.
The governor emphasised that such occasions reflect the true essence of Ek Bharat Shreshtha Bharat, fostering unity, cultural exchange and mutual understanding among the people of the country.
